Recognizing the EB-5 Program Fundamentals
If you're thinking about the EB-5 program, it's vital to realize its fundamentals. The EB-5 Immigrant Capitalist Program provides a pathway to U.S. long-term residency via financial investment in job-creating ventures. To certify, you require to invest a minimum of $1 million, or $500,000 in a targeted employment area, which is commonly a country or high-unemployment area. Your financial investment should develop or protect at the very least ten full-time tasks for U.S. employees within two years.
It's crucial to make certain your financial investment fulfills all essential criteria, as USCIS carefully assesses these applications. Getting acquainted with the EB-5 program can assist you make notified choices and browse the procedure effectively.
Recognizing Eligible Investment Opportunities
How can you ensure that your investment aligns with the EB-5 program demands? Look for financial investments in a Targeted Work Location (TEA), where the minimal financial investment is decreased to $900,000.
Following, analyze business strategy and work creation capacity; your financial investment must produce at least 10 full-time jobs for U.S. workers. Don't think twice to ask for paperwork confirming the project's stability and conformity with EB-5 guidelines.
Ultimately, seek advice from a migration attorney concentrated on EB-5 to determine you're making an enlightened selection. By adhering to these actions, you'll boost your possibilities of discovering a suitable financial investment opportunity that meets all EB-5 demands and sets you on the course to success.

Browsing the Regional Center Option
When you choose the Regional Facility alternative for your EB-5 investment, you're taking advantage of a path that can simplify the procedure while potentially optimizing your task creation influence - eb5. Regional Centers are marked by USCIS and focus on details jobs, often in targeted areas where work creation is a top priority. This means you can purchase a larger job, like a resort or mixed-use development, without needing to handle it directly

Prior to committing, study different Regional Centers to find one that aligns with your worths and goals. Seek a strong record and openness to ensure your financial investment is protected.

Determining Task Influence
When you want to determine the work influence of your EB-5 investment, you'll need read review to supply concrete proof that your task will certainly create or preserve the needed 10 permanent jobs. Start by establishing a thorough company strategy that describes your estimates. This strategy needs to consist of detailed financial forecasts, employing timelines, and work summaries to show exactly how your job will certainly produce work. Usage market criteria and information to sustain your insurance claims, revealing just how comparable jobs have actually done well in work production. Involve with a knowledgeable EB-5 local center or financial specialist to ensure accuracy and compliance. Remember, the extra durable and practical your task development approach is, the stronger your application will be, ultimately raising your possibilities of success in the EB-5 process.

Frequently Asked Questions
What Are the Common Pitfalls to Avoid During the EB-5 Process?
When beginning the EB-5 procedure, you need to stay clear of hurrying your application, overlooking due diligence on projects, and overlooking migration laws. Remaining educated and arranged assists you sidestep these common pitfalls for a smoother experience.
For how long Does the Entire EB-5 Process Normally Take?
The whole EB-5 process typically takes about 1.5 to 2 years, relying on numerous aspects. You must get ready for potential hold-ups, as handling times can vary and differ based on private situations and local facilities.
Can I Withdraw My Application After Entry?
Yes, you can withdraw your EB-5 application after entry, but it's essential to ponder possible repercussions, like shedding your application cost. Seek advice from your lawyer to recognize how this could influence your future migration efforts.
What Occurs if My Financial Investment Task Stops Working?
If your investment job fails, you can run the risk of losing your funds and possibly your EB-5 status. It's necessary to analyze the job's viability and have backup plans in position to reduce possible losses.
Are There Any Kind Of Tax Effects for EB-5 Investors?
Yes, there are tax effects for EB-5 capitalists. You'll need to review both U.S. tax obligations on your investment earnings and possible taxes in your house country. Consulting a tax specialist can help you browse these intricacies successfully.
